Ingredients:

  • 2 ears fresh corn (shucked)
  • 1 ripe avocado, cut into small chunks
  • 1 tomato seeded and diced
  • ½ red onion, finely chopped
  • 2 garlic cloves finely chopped
  • 1 to 2 jalapeño peppers or serrano peppers, seeded and minced (for a hotter salsa, leave the seeds in)
  • ¼ cup fresh, roughly chopped basil
  • ¼ cup fresh, roughly chopped cilantro
  • 1 tablespoon olive oil
  • 1-2 limes juiced
  • Salt and pepper to taste

Get Started:

Step 1: Place the avocado in the bottom of a non-reactive mixing bowl and gently toss it with 2 tablespoons of the lime juice. Spoon the tomato on top of the avocado.

Step 2: Cut the kernels off the corn. The easiest way to do this is to lay the cob flat on a cutting board and remove the kernels using lengthwise strokes of a chef’s knife. Add the corn kernels to the mixing bowl.

Step 3: Add the onion, garlic, peppers and olive oil  to the bowl.

Step 4: Just before serving, add the basil and cilantro to the mixing bowl and gently toss to mix. Taste for seasoning, adding more lime juice if you’d like and season with salt and pepper to taste.  This salsa should be highly seasoned.
